1.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method on-line in which a lengthy URL is usually transformed right into a shorter, more workable sort. This shortened URL redirects to the original extended URL when visited.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-identified examples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social networking platforms like Twitter, exactly where character limitations for posts manufactured it tough to share lengthy URLs.

Over and above social media, URL shorteners are practical in internet marketing campaigns, e-mails, and printed media where prolonged URLs may be cumbersome.

2. Main Elements of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ener usually contains the subsequent parts:

Web Interface: This is actually the entrance-stop section the place buyers can enter their extended URLs and acquire shortened variations. It can be an easy sort on a web page.
Databases: A databases is critical to retailer the mapping between the original prolonged URL and the shortened version.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L options like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This can be the backend logic that takes the limited URL and redirects the person to the corresponding extended URL. This logic is normally carried out in the internet server or an application layer.
API: Quite a few URL shorteners present an API so that 3rd-get together ap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first very long URLs.
three. Creating the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of the UR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ing a lengthy URL into a brief just one. A number of strategies could be employed, for example:

Hashing: The long URL might be hashed into a hard and fast-sizing string, which serves since the quick URL. Having said that, hash collisions (diverse URLs resulting in the identical hash) must be managed.
Base62 Encoding: A person frequent technique is to make use of Base62 encoding (which employs sixty two characters: 0-9, A-Z, plus a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to the entry within the database. This technique ensures that the brief URL is as limited as is possible.
Random String Era: A further method is usually to generate a random string of a fixed length (e.g., six people) and check if it’s presently in use during the databases. Otherwise, it’s assigned towards the lengthy URL.
4. Database Management
The database schema for any URL shortener is usually easy, with two Most important fields:

ID: A unique identifier for each URL entry.
Long URL: The original URL that should be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The limited Edition in the URL, frequently saved as a novel string.
As well as these, you should shop metadata like the development day, expiration day, and the number of instances the small URL has been accessed.

5. Handling Redirection
Redirection can be a important Section of the URL shortener's operation. Every time a user clicks on a brief URL, the support needs to promptly retrieve the original URL within the database and redirect the person making use of an HTTP 301 (long-las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) standing code.

Overall performance is essential right here, as the procedure ought to be approximately instantaneous. Strategies like databases indexing and caching (e.g., using Redis or Memcached) is usually employed to hurry up the retrieval process.

6. Protection Considerations
Safety is a big issue in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ener could be abused to distribute destructive hyperlinks. Employing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with 3rd-bash security providers to examine URLs in advance of shortening them can mitigate this hazard.
Spam Prevention: Price limiting and CAPTCHA can avoid abuse by spammers seeking to deliver thousands of brief URLs.
7. Scalability
Because the URL shortener grows, it may have to manage a lot of URLs and redirect requests. This demands a scalable architecture, quite possibly involving load balancers, dispersed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ors throughout many servers to take care of significant masses.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that could sc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ent considerations like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inct providers to impro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to track how often a brief URL is clicked, wherever the targeted traffic is coming from, and also other beneficial metrics. This demands logging each redirect And maybe integrating with analytics platforms.
